Thanks for your reply. I really don't think this Martha A. Mathews that you mentioned is the Martha Matthews married to Bennett Godwin that I am looking for. I am actually interested in their daughter. Her name appears to be Phinette. I am looking for a Winnie Godwin. These two were born about the same yr (1842)so therefore I thought perhaps the spelling for Phinette was incorrect-or even the handwriting was wrong.

I have been looking for Winnie Godwin's parents for over a yr. They were in the Dale Co area when she was born, 1842. She married my ancestor, James Henry Ezell, in Dale Co abt 1858. According to the 1900 census, she lists her parents (Godwins) has having been born in SC. So, I am looking for a family of Godwins who came to Dale Co from SC, before 1842.
